Can't get Gulp to run: cannot find module 'gulp-util'

gulp, node.js, npm

Solution

UPDATE

From later versions, there is no need to manually install gulp-util.

Check the new getting started page.

If you still hit this problem try reinstalling your project's local packages:

rm -rf node_modules/
npm install

OUTDATED ANSWER

You also need to install gulp-util:

 npm install gulp-util --save-dev

From gulp docs- getting started (3.5):

Install gulp and gulp-util in your project devDependencies

Problem

On Windows 7, I've installed gulp as explained here: http://markgoodyear.com/2014/01/getting-started-with-gulp/: - `npm install gulp -g` - In my app folder: `npm install gulp --save-dev` - I create a `gulpfile.js` file. But then, when I try to run `gulp`, I get this error message: ``` module.js:340 throw err; ^ Error: cannot file module 'gulp-util' at Function.Module._resolveFilename (module.js:338:15) ``` etc. But `gulp-util` is present (in the local app folder) in: ``` node_modules gulp node_modules gulp-util ``` Any idea what may be the cause?
